Last call for nominations from Kilkenny for Netwatch Family Carer of Year awards

Family Carers Ireland is making a final appeal to the Kilkenny community to submit nominations for the Netwatch Family Carer of the Year Awards 2023.

This is the last chance for Kilkenny residents to honour the remarkable individuals who selflessly care for their loved ones.

The Netwatch Family Carer of the Year Awards celebrate the invaluable contributions made by Ireland’s family carers who are the backbone of our society and go above and beyond each day in providing remarkable levels of care at home for family and friends with additional needs.

Family Carers Ireland is encouraging friends, family members, neighbours and community leaders in Kilkenny to nominate deserving family carers from the region. Nominations can be submitted online until the closing date on Monday 16th October 2023.

Catherine Cox, Head of Communications and Policy at Family Carers Ireland, commented on the significance of the awards, saying: "Family carers in Kilkenny and across Ireland play a crucial role in our society and their dedication too often goes unnoticed. The Netwatch Family Carer of the Year Awards offer a vital opportunity to shine a light on their work and to express our gratitude for the love and care they provide.

“Family Carers Ireland believes that every family carer's story is worth sharing and each nominee will receive well-deserved recognition for their incredible efforts. We urge everyone in Kilkenny to take this last opportunity to nominate a deserving family carer and help us celebrate their unwavering commitment."

To submit a nomination or to find more information about the Netwatch Family Carer of the Year Awards, please visit www.familycarers.ie.

The annual awards ceremony, which will take place at The Westin Dublin on Thursday, November 30, will celebrate the inspiring stories of family carers and provide a vital platform for sharing their experiences, raising awareness of the challenges they face and building a stronger support network for family carers in Kilkenny and across Ireland.
